Wentworth Library, West St. Paul - Wentworth Library: Waggin' Tales Volunteers

General Description
Waggin’ Tales volunteers bring their trained therapy dogs to sit and “listen” to stories one-on-one with youth as the kids read aloud to the dogs. This program is intended to build children’s confidence and enjoyment of reading.

Duties & Responsibilities
- Manage trained therapy dog at all times before, during, and after the program.
- Communicate with both children and caregivers about how to engage with therapy dog in a friendly and courteous manner to all guests.
- Work in a shared space with other handlers and therapy dogs.
- Keep track of volunteer hours for program reporting.
Minimum Qualifications
- Must be 16 years or older.
- Must have ownership of a friendly dog that meets the requirements for this program.
- Dog and handler team must be certified by one of the following and provide credential proof: Alliance of Therapy Dogs, Pet Partners, or Helping and Healing Paws.
- Must complete a required background check through the county for applicants ages 18+.
- Must be able to provide your own transportation to and from the library.
